»[Lore: Dreamtouched Walkers]«
While trying to contact the soul of a loved one from beyond, Eidolon accidentally summoned Kanaiba, a devourer of dreams. Upon contact, Kanaiba found himself stranded with a now physical body, leaving Eidolon with the responsibilty of teaching him how to live. Overtime, they developed an unusual friendship that turned into romance.
In Eidolon's presence, Kanaiba is calm and no longer feels like the restless soul he once was. He has found a new way to live, with her help.
The dreamtouched walkers are the offspring of Eidolon, a dreamwalker, and Kanaiba, a living nightmare. They are capable of peering into dreams and nightmares. Their presence draws the imagination away, causing people to forget them upon waking up. Like their father, they only have a partial physical presence and require a companion (AKA host) to keep them grounded. They vanish to the other side without one.
It isn't a bad thing to become a walker's companion. They provide protection from most evil magic and companionship in return. The downside is that, when you sleep, you no longer dream...or have nightmares, for that matter. For those who suffer chronic nightmares, this may be seen more as a blessing.
When left to their own devices and in the presence of overwhelming negative emotions, the dreamtouched walkers become aggressive and dangerous. Their eerie wails can be heard for miles away.
